Electric bus wins the race!

“…with the kind of sharp price drops in batteries we’ve been seeing, it was only a matter of time before the higher first-cost of the electric bus was dwarfed by the fuel and maintenance costs savings. Indeed, quietly, we’ve already passed that inflection point.”

